### Array
|
||||
- Arrays are enclosed in square brackets (`[]`) and contain comma-separated values.
|
||||
- Arrays may only contain one datatype.
|
||||
- Arrays may be of any positive dimension.
|
||||
- Arrays can be empty
|
||||
- Example: `array = [5, 6, 10]`
|
||||
- Example: `array2d = [[5, 8], [9, 7], [23, 47]]`
|
||||
- Example: `emptyArray = []`
